Landslide From Broken Glacier Buries Quaint Town in Swiss Alps

A picturesque Swiss town was buried after part of a glacier broke off and came sliding down a mountain in the Alps. Officials say the village of Blatten, population 300, had been evacuated earlier in May because of concerns of a catastrophic incident. While the damage is devastating, locals say it comes as no surprise as the Birch Glacier has been creeping down the mountain for years. Inside Edition Digital’s Mara Montalbano has more.
